Summary / Abstract:

ENThe necessity of interpreting the global geopolitical con-text is evident for Lithuania. The process of socio-economical development of the state might be made successful by ensuring national security and rational foreign policy. Unfortunately, the term "geopolitics" has become too fashionable in Lithuania and lost its previous strict determination and sense. It has even an amateur interpretation and is often used for the sphere of strictly local affairs. The new Master (comprehensive) Plan of Lithuania (UAB "Urbanistika", 1999) presents a classical interpretation of the global geopolitical context as well as an evaluation of the Lithuanian situation. The basis of the classic approach in geopolitics is determined by these postulates: idea of the state as a living organism seeking its great space; perpetual opposition and competition between the continental and sea powers as well as between the ideocratic and liberodemocratic types of civilisation; doctrine of imperialism with the priority of structural imperialistic thinking; prerogative of thinking on the scale of continents. During the development of classical geopolitical theory, three main concepts were suggested: continentalism, with the priority of continental power; atlantism, with the priority of sea power; globalism (mondialism), with a forecast of global convergence.All these concepts and their neo-branches proposed different scenarios for the global development of the Baltic region. The common feature of all these proposals is the unfavourable geopolitical position of Lithuania, because no space for the sovereignty of small countries is left. An especially negative approach to the Baltic states was expressed in the latest neocontinental strategy of Eurasia Empire (Dugin, 1997). A similar conclusion about the complexity and contradictoriness of the Lithuanian situation was made by R. Baubinas (Baubinas, 1995) after analysis of the political-geographical constructions of the future world.
